Optimum intra-row spacing and clove size for the economical production of garlic (Allium sativum L.) in Northwestern Highlands of Ethiopia

Daniel Asnake,
Melkamu Alemayehu,
Muluken Misganaw

Abstract: Garlic is one of the most important cash crops cultivated by smallholder farmers throughout Ethiopia. However, due to inappropriate agronomic practices including clove size and intra-row spacing, the productivity of the crop is low in the country. Therefore, a field experiment was conducted during the 2019 main cropping season under rain feed conditions to identify the optimum clove size and intra-row spacing for the economical production of garlic in Lay Gayint district, Northwestern Ethiopia.
